When you're searching for a dental professional, the American Dental Association (ADA) uses these tips: Ask household, friends, neighbors, or co-workers for their recommendations. Ask your family doctor or local pharmacist. If you're moving, ask your present dental expert to make a recommendation. Contact your local or state dental society - Top Pediatric Dentist Near Me. The ADA offers a list of regional and state oral societies on its website, Your local and state dental societies also might be noted in the telephone directory under "dental professionals" or "associations (Cosmetic Dentistry Leesburg Va)."The ADA recommends calling or checking out more than one dental expert before picking one (Best Dentist Near Me).

To find an ideal dentist to fulfill your needs, consider asking the following concerns as a beginning point: What are the office hours? Are they convenient for your schedule? Is the office simple to get to from work or house? Where was the dentist educated and trained? What's the dental expert's approach to preventive dentistry? How frequently does the dental expert attend conferences and continuing education workshops? What type of anesthesia is the dental professional licensed to administer to help you unwind and feel more comfy throughout any necessary oral treatment? What plans are made for handling emergency situations outside of office hours?
